Handover Note — Budget Request

To the heads of department at Wrenfold Industries: as I hand directorship to Corin Ashvale, please know the Q4 budget request remains under executive review. Corin will honor all provisional allocations for the Thistlemoor upgrade, pending final sign-off. Submit any revisions through him directly. The confidential note on business plans follows immediately below.

board note of kadug-tawig: Only 5 of the 100 pilot accounts renewed Oliath, so a churn review is set for April 15.

Subject: Weather-alert fan-out cut-over complete

Hey all,

The Stormbell fan-out is now live on the new Harrowick queue cluster. Old workers are drained and decommissioned, so don't resurrect them. Delivery latency looks better already. Future maintainers: everything tunable lives in one place now, no scattered env overrides. For the record, the service is currently running with the following settings.

config for bawef-tajof:
RALMIR_PIN=7092
RALMIR_METRICS_HOST=metrics.ralmir.paliqcorp.corp
RALMIR_LOG_LEVEL=error
RALMIR_TENANT=tamix

Q: A visitor at the Harlowell Point reception asks for guest Wi-Fi — what do I do?

A: Guest Wi-Fi is managed from the small terminal at the left end of the reception counter. Confirm the visitor has signed in and has a host named on the register, then issue them a day voucher from the terminal. To unlock the terminal screen at the start of each shift, staff should enter the code below.

staff pass of fajof-fawif = bdg-ES-2